4 Chap 11: Supporting a Small Business

5 Small Business Network Needs Computers – probably Windows Switch, Wireless Access Point, Router – probably all-in-one, possible from ISP Internet Connection – might have to pay extra for “business” class Internet connection, which may include a static IP address

6 Computers – probably Windows But it could be OSX, or Linux, or maybe they only use Chromebooks or iPads! All modern operating systems support TCP/IP networking Computers may need to be configured to use DHCP, which varies depending on which operating system you are running.

7 Switch, Wireless Access Point, Router Usually an all-in-one device May be given by ISP – But might buy your own if you want features This is what most of us have at home and sometimes we colloquially call it a “wireless router” – But each component can be configured separately

8 Step One: Change the login password

9 Switch configuration By default, not much configuration needed But you might want to turn on port security based on MAC addresses *

10 Wireless Access Point configuration Need to change SSID (a.k.a. the network name) ex. from “Linksys Router” to “Porto's Bakery” Need to change security mode from None or WEP to WPA2 Need to change Pre Shared Key (PSK, a.k.a. Wifi password) May need to change the channel*

15 Router Configuration Needed amount of configuration may vary from “Just change the default password” to “What a royal pain in neck” May need to set up firewall rules May need to set up NAT May need to set up DHCP May need to set up port forwarding May need to set up some sort of remote access

18 Remote Access Telnet and ssh – allows remote “text-only” mode VNC – Allows remote control of a desktop Windows Remote Desktop Assistance – Similar to VNC VPN- Virtual Private Network

23 VPN Allows remote access to a particular network Creates an encrypted tunnel through the Internet Even if far away, the connecting computer appears to be on the “internal” network*
